Sunfire secures €109 million investment to accelerate green hydrogen technology growth

The leading industrial electrolyzer maker is planning to expand its alkaline electrolysis business with the construction of a large-scale production site in Germany that will have an annual manufacturing capacity of 500 MW by 2023, with a further extension to gigawatt-scale already in the planning.

Reliance Industries to invest $29 million in Nexwafe

Reliance New Energy Solar, a subsidiary of Reliance Industries led by billionaire Mukesh Ambani, which is planning a huge manufacturing venture in Gujarat, India, has led a series C financing round in German wafer manufacturer NexWafe with an investment of EUR 25 million ($29 million). This marks the third major investment in renewables announced by the Indian multinational this week.

Meyer Burger unveils new solar tiles

Meyer Burger plans to start selling a new building-integrated PV product from 2022. It says the solar tiles have a high energy yield, with simplified installation and the ability to also provide heating. German engineering company paXos designed the tiles.

New ‘matrix’ layout for shingled solar cells

German equipment supplier M10 and research institute Fraunhofer ISE will unveil a new prototype stringer for shingled module layouts at the Intersolar Europe trade show later this week. Employing an offset layout for the shingles, the approach promises a relative efficiency gain of up to 6%, compared to a conventional half-cell module.

Monitoring near-infrared transmission for a healthy backsheet

Scientists in Germany developed a method to determine the structure and degradation of module backsheets and encapsulants in the field, by analyzing the material’s near infrared light transmission. Applying the theory to a multi-MW PV plant, the group was able to identify four different backsheet types. With further development, the method could be a valuable tool to monitor module degradation in the field and spot faults early on.

Germany deployed 434.5 MW of PV in August

The newly installed PV capacity for the first eight months of the year was 3.6 GW, which compares to 3.2 GW in the same period of 2020.

How much glass is needed for terawatt-scale PV?

German scientists have assessed demand for resources such as glass and silver until 2100 and have found that current tech learning rates could be sufficient to avoid supply concerns.
